Gaston County Reports Third Rabies Case of Year

On Saturday (May 4th) at approximately 9:30  AM, Gaston County Police Animal Care and Enforcement received a call from the 1500 block of Stanley-Lucia Road saying an injured raccoon had been found in the family barn. There was no human contact with the raccoon and the animal owner did not witness the family dog have any interaction with the raccoon.

Animal Care and Enforcement Specialists investigated the incident and the raccoon was sent to the NC Laboratory of Public Health in Raleigh, when the lab opened on Monday. The official laboratory results were received on Tuesday indicating that the raccoon tested positive for rabies. As a precaution the family dog received a rabies booster shot from a veterinarian.

Animal Care and Enforcement completed a neighborhood canvass in the area of Stanley-Lucia Road  to notify the community of the positive rabies results, and verify rabies vaccinations for family animals in the area.

Gaston County Animal Care and Enforcement also notified Gaston County Department Health and Human Services about the incident.

The Gaston County Police Department Animal Care and Enforcement Division stresses the importance of having a valid rabies vaccination for all pet’s health and safety, as well as the health and safety of their owners and community.

This represents the third confirmed rabies case in Gaston County this year.
